Output 66c3f738aed9d32ea79fbdc366134e0443250878ebb6fb9d50bd9f45c5c7aaff:1

value
2010991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d2b46360f2479f834aa11c5957d2f803180c416 OP_EQUAL
address
32teYnYPrFCJHFmnCQk7mhjXyvT6DnNPgK
transaction
66c3f738aed9d32ea79fbdc366134e0443250878ebb6fb9d50bd9f45c5c7aaff
spent
true